How to get into construction earthwork laborer?

To become a construction earthwork laborer, you typically need a high school diploma or equivalent, physical stamina, and the ability to operate basic tools and machinery. Gaining experience through entry-level positions or apprenticeships and obtaining relevant certifications, such as OSHA safety training, can improve job prospects.

Job description

Summary: 

This position is responsible for tasks involving physical labor at construction sites and assisting other workers.   Employees may operate hand and power tools of all types: air hammers, earth tampers, cement mixers, small mechanical hoists, surveying and measuring equipment, and a variety of other equipment and instruments.   They may also clean and prepare sites, dig trenches, set braces to support the sides of excavations, erect scaffolding, and clean up rubble other waste materials. 

Essential Duties and Responsibilities: 

Clean or prepare construction sites to eliminate possible hazards
Load, unload, or identify building materials, machinery, or tools while distributing them to the appropriate locations
Control traffic passing near, in, or around work zones with appropriate training provided
Signal equipment operators to facilitate alignment, movement, or adjustment of machinery, equipment, or materials with appropriate training provided
Dig ditches or trenches, backfill excavations, or compact and level earth using picks, shovels, pneumatic tampers, or rakes  
May be required to enter trenches and/or confined spaces after receiving proper training
Understand and comply with safety considerations as set herein and as directed by the Foreman/Supervisor
